Why use a third-party app to display product variants?
Shopify offers a native way to add product variants, but it has limitations, especially when your store grows or when you want more advanced functionality and design.
Here’s why a third-party app might be worth it:
- More control over design: Want to show color swatches instead of a dropdown? Or show only the relevant variant images when a customer clicks “blue”? Most third-party apps make this easy - no coding required.
- Better UX = better conversions: The easier it is for customers to choose the right size, color, or type, the more likely they’ll check out with confidence.
- Support for complex product options: Native Shopify variants are capped at 3 options and 100 combinations. Product variant apps help you go beyond that - think engraving options, upload fields, or bundles.
- Improve mobile shopping: A clean, responsive variant display on mobile can seriously reduce friction and abandonment.
In short: a third-party app helps you turn a basic product page into a conversion-optimized experience.

What to look for in a product variant display app?
Not all apps are created equal. When choosing the best one for your store, here are some criteria to keep in mind:
- Customizability: Look for an app that lets you match the design to your store’s theme - whether it’s swatch shape, tooltip style, or button size. You want the variant display to look like a natural part of your site.
- Ease of use: A good app should be easy to install and set up — ideally without needing to touch code. Bonus points for drag-and-drop interfaces.
- Image & color swatch support: This is key if you’re selling products with visual differences (like clothing, accessories, or home decor).
- Speed and performance: Avoid apps that slow down your site. A fast-loading variant display keeps your bounce rate low.
- Compatibility with collection pages: Want to show variant swatches directly on collection pages? Not every app supports this, so check before installing.
- Mobile responsiveness: Most shopping happens on mobile — make sure your app’s displays look great on smaller screens.
- Good customer support: If something breaks or you need theme integration help, responsive support can save the day.
